Heavy-duty housing casting and rigid structural foundations define the DAB-FEKAFXC20.22TEX as a robust asset for commercial drainage infrastructure. This assembly is built for intensive duty in subsurface collection pits, handling contaminated fluids and sewage water within a supported liquid temperature range of up to 50°C. Maintaining material integrity is essential for building service rooms and large-scale lift stations prone to significant debris and high fluid ingress. It provides a reliable solution for high-volume liquid movement where performance must remain stable across aggressive demands.
Hydraulic performance is provided by a 2.2 kW three-phase motor on a 415v supply, producing a rated current of 4.9 Amps. The pump generates a maximum flow of 960 L/min and reaches a maximum head of 19.1 m for the efficient evacuation of sewage water and groundwater. The system is rated for continuous S1 operation and can withstand dry running for up to 10 minutes without damage to the internal assembly. Power is distributed through a 10-metre 07RN8-F cable to facilitate installation in deep collection pits and large-scale subsurface infrastructure across commercial networks.
Internal centrifugal pathways utilize a cast iron channel impeller with an anti-lock system to facilitate a 50 mm free passage of suspended solids. This specialized hydraulic configuration offers high efficiency and significantly reduces the risk of blockages during intensive evacuation cycles in building services. By enabling large suspended particles to move freely through the housing, the unit maintains its volumetric throughput throughout its service life. The motor shaft is constructed from AISI 304 stainless steel, supported by double mechanical seals featuring silicon carbide faces in an oil chamber.
Mechanical construction includes an IP68 protection rating for immersion up to 20 m deep and a cataphoretic coating for enhanced corrosion resistance. Motor protection is supported by thermal sensors in the windings with an intervention threshold of 130°C to safeguard the Motor insulation class F assembly from heat-related wear. Standardized DN50 discharge connections ensure compatibility with standardized building wastewater pipework and high-capacity drainage systems. The constructive solution provides easy access to the main mechanical components, facilitating rapid and simplified onsite maintenance.
